	<title>Like Sun by chococat</title>
	<description><![CDATA[ I think this'll be my last music post for a while, until I get my shit together, as it were.  Thought I'd round it off at a nice even 10.
And, I thought it fitting to post this super-old song, ('98 or '99), which was my first attempt at &quot;multitrack hard disk recording,&quot; with one Sure SM58 mic, some crappy Mac software on an old biege G3, handclaps and a LittleTikes" toy piano.  I used what I had.
Way back when, I posted it on sites like the old mp3.com and it got some nice feedback which felt awesome and immediate and kind of weird and new.  After a while I got sort of jaded with all the online music site stuff because it was clearly becoming the &quot;So You Think You Can Dance&quot; of the Internet, at the time.  
Posting stuff recently to music.metafilter has rekindled a lot of that fun, immediate kind of vibe for me, so I thought this was a good way to complete the circle.
At the time I called this  &quot;a happy song about sad people,&quot; which I guess it is.  It was written after leaving a shitty job.  It sounds kind of corny and twee now, and the recording quality is pretty shite, but it was sincere at the time.  Cheers everyone.

In preview this seems like way too much information.  Oh well.]]></description>

	<title>5 by chococat</title>
	<description><![CDATA[ I stayed up way too late recording this song the night before my daughter's fifth birthday party last year.  When all her friends came over for the party, we had them all sing the chorus part and then each of them got to sing the lead part solo.  Then we feverishly burned a bunch of discs and each kid got a CD of their performance in their loot bag.
Neighbourhood moms are still coming up to me and singing this, which I'm intitially flattered about but then notice the look on their faces which says that they've heard it over and over and over and over...]]></description>
